"use strict"; const should = require("should"); const compareLocations = require("../lib/compareLocations"); const createPosition = function(overides) { return Object.assign({ line: 10, column: 5 }, overides); }; const createLocation = function(start, end, index) { return { start: createPosition(start), end: createPosition(end), index: index || 3 }; }; describe("compareLocations", () => { describe("string location comparison", () => { it("returns -1 when the first string comes before the second string", () => compareLocations("alpha", "beta").should.be.exactly(-1)); it("returns 1 when the first string comes after the second string", () => compareLocations("beta", "alpha").should.be.exactly(1)); it("returns 0 when the first string is the same as the second string", () => compareLocations("charlie", "charlie").should.be.exactly(0)); }); describe("object location comparison", () => { let a, b; describe("location line number", () => { beforeEach(() => { a = createLocation({ line: 10 }); b = createLocation({ line: 20 }); }); it("returns -1 when the first location line number comes before the second location line number", () => { return compareLocations(a, b).should.be.exactly(-1) }); it("returns 1 when the first location line number comes after the second location line number", () => compareLocations(b, a).should.be.exactly(1)); }); describe("location column number", () => { beforeEach(() => { a = createLocation({ column: 10 }); b = createLocation({ column: 20 }); }); it("returns -1 when the first location column number comes before the second location column number", () => compareLocations(a, b).should.be.exactly(-1)); it("returns 1 when the first location column number comes after the second location column number", () => compareLocations(b, a).should.be.exactly(1)); }); describe("location index number", () => { beforeEach(() => { a = createLocation(null, null, 10); b = createLocation(null, null, 20); }); it("returns -1 when the first location index number comes before the second location index number", () => compareLocations(a, b).should.be.exactly(-1)); it("returns 1 when the first location index number comes after the second location index number", () => compareLocations(b, a).should.be.exactly(1)); }); describe("same location", () => { beforeEach(() => { a = createLocation(); b = createLocation(); }); it("returns 0", () => { compareLocations(a, b).should.be.exactly(0); }); }); }); describe("string and object location comparison", () => { it("returns 1 when the first parameter is a string and the second parameter is an object", () => compareLocations("alpha", createLocation()).should.be.exactly(1)); it("returns -1 when the first parameter is an object and the second parameter is a string", () => compareLocations(createLocation(), "alpha").should.be.exactly(-1)); }); describe("unknown location type comparison", () => { it("returns 0 when the first parameter is an object and the second parameter is a number", () => compareLocations(createLocation(), 123).should.be.exactly(0)); it("returns undefined when the first parameter is a number and the second parameter is an object", () => should(compareLocations(123, createLocation())).be.undefined()); it("returns 0 when the first parameter is a string and the second parameter is a number", () => compareLocations("alpha", 123).should.be.exactly(0)); it("returns undefined when the first parameter is a number and the second parameter is a string", () => should(compareLocations(123, "alpha")).be.undefined()); it("returns undefined when both the first parameter and the second parameter is a number", () => should(compareLocations(123, 456)).be.undefined()); }); });
